π Key Responsibilities
β
Own and optimize ActiveCampaign marketing automation strategy, developing personalized, scalable campaigns using email, landing pages, lead scoring, and more.
β
Serve as the lead admin for Zapier, ActiveCampaign, and Salesforce, managing marketing journeys and ensuring seamless data integration and lead handoffs to Sales.
β
Build automations and integrations using native/direct connections or tools like Zapier to streamline workflows across the tech stack.
β
Develop and refine lead scoring models to align marketing efforts with sales-readiness and boost conversion rates.
β
Collaborate across Marketing, Sales, Support, and Product to craft compelling stories and turn them into high-impact campaigns.
β
Write and edit content for email, landing pages, and more, delivering the right message at the right time.
β
Participate in all stages of the creative process, from brainstorming to execution.
β
Produce and analyze weekly/monthly marketing performance reports, helping the team make data-informed decisions.
β
Translate technical insights into simple, engaging messages for a variety of audiences.

Company Description:
- MonetizeMore is a Google Certified Publishing Partner that empowers digital publishers with an award-winning suite of AdTech
- With partnerships across the ad supply chain and premium demand partners, they've accelerated revenue growth for major premium publishers
- Over 1,000 publishers optimize their ad revenue with MonetizeMore
